Chrysoberyl
Information About Chrysoberyl: The name Chrysoberly is derived from the Greek word for gold, as this gem is most often found in a golden yellow color.
COMMON GEM COLORS: Usually yellow to green, sometimes brown. Can be found with the ability to color change, which then classifies the stone as alexandrite.
HARDNESS ON MOH'S SCALE: 8.5
SHAPES FOR CUTTING: Most commonly cut to oval, pear, and trillion shapes. Also suitable for all polished cabochon shapes.
